EY _ RISK Academy – Manager
As part of our Consulting Enterprise Risk team, our clients look for EY’s expertise across the consulting solutions and specifically for engagements related to Internal Audit, Process compliance and reviews, SOX 404, Payment application, Developing Standard Operating Procedure manuals, Third Party Risk Management, Regulatory Compliance and Enterprise Risk Management.
There really is no average day in this role, since every client will have multi-faceted challenges and a distinct business environment. What it means is that you’ll have an opportunity to learn and adapt to our clients’ cultures and contribute towards developing unique solutions that are tailored to individual engagements. Whichever industry or client you’re working with, you’ll have plenty of opportunities to expand your business network and transform yourself into a truly global professional.
The opportunity
We’re looking for MANAGER with expertise in Risk Solutions (Internal Audit/SOX/ERM) to join the leadership group of our EY-Risk Academy Team. This is partial client-facing role in a rapidly growing practice, focusing on delivering risk-related learning solutions to our clients. This role blends practice-building, go-to-market ownership, and engagement delivery requiring deep risk expertise, commercial acumen and strong learning design sensibilities.
